The Athletic's Jeff Howe yesterday posted lists of MVP candidates, Head Coach of the Year candidates, Rookie of the Year candidates, and a couple others.

Of note:

Seven MVP candidates​

1. Arizona Cardinals quarterback Kyler Murray: Murray, who leads the league’s last unbeaten team, ranks first with a 76.1 completion percentage, third with 1,273 passing yards and fifth with nine touchdowns and a 115 passer rating. He also has three rushing scores for the NFL’s top-ranked offense.

Four Head Coach of the Year candidates​

1. Brandon Staley

2. Kliff Kingsbury (Cardinals): They’re 4-0 with three road wins, including a 37-20 statement against the Rams on Sunday. Kingsbury and Murray have already solidified themselves as one of the premier coach-QB combos in the league, and they’ve scored at least 31 points in each game.
